3 Queens Road is a three-bedroom mid-terrace house in Stourbridge (DY8 1BX). It has a recorded floor area of 78 m² (around 840 sq ft), construction records dating it to 2007 onwards and council tax band B. The latest certificate (October 2018) shows a C (score 79), near the top of the C band. The recommended improvements would lift it to A (score 92), a 2-band jump. Other recorded features include a conservatory.
Sale prices here have outpaced England HPI: 10.7% per year against 0% for the wider region. Today's modelled estimate of £205,000 is 34.9% above the 2019 sale price.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£181/sq ft) was about 120.7% above the typical sold price in the postcode. At 78 m² it's 15.2% smaller than the typical home in the postcode (92 m² median across 4 EPCs). Most recent transfer: June 2019 at £152,000.
